Unlike general sea angling, which in Ireland does not currently require a licence for most species, fishing for sea trout (Salmo trutta) or Atlantic salmon (Salmo salar) requires a valid State rod licence issued by Inland Fisheries Ireland. Fishing for either species without a current licence is an offence under Irish fisheries law.

There is no single opening date or closing date that makes every river legal to fish. Most Irish salmon and sea trout rivers close on 30 September, while a limited number remain open for sea trout through 12 October. Local bye-laws can impose an earlier closure or additional restrictions. No river remains open for sea trout after 12 October.

Always check the current annual river classification, the season for the individual fishery, and local permit conditions before fishing. A licence does not override a closed river or closed season.

Salmon fishing is also subject to a licence requirement and, in addition, carries mandatory catch reporting obligations. The rules governing salmon fishing — including any river-specific bye-laws — should be confirmed with Inland Fisheries Ireland before fishing.

Sea trout do enter Cork harbour marks, estuaries, and surf beaches. The licence requirement applies when targeting sea trout in coastal as well as fresh water. If one is caught incidentally while fishing for another species, handle it carefully and return it immediately; do not continue targeting sea trout without the required licence, open season, and permission.
